Parvoviruses. Coloured transmission electron micrograph (TEM) of parvovirus B19 particles. Parvoviruses are small and consist of a single- stranded DNA genome surrounded by an icosahedral protein capsid (coat, yellow). Parvovirus B19 is the cause of erythema infectiosum, or Fifth disease. This childhood disease causes a red rash on the face, similar to a slap mark, which earns it the common name of slapped cheek disease. It usually causes a slight fever, but bed rest is the only treatment needed. It is more serious in adults, causing swelling and joint pain. In immun- osuppressed people, it can cause anaemia and death. Magnification: x63,000 at 6x7cm size.
